The Impact of Music Education on Society
Music education has a profound impact on individuals and society as a whole. Research has shown that music education can improve cognitive skills, boost self-confidence, and foster social connections. Moreover, music therapy programs have been proven to aid in rehabilitation, stress relief, and emotional healing.
The benefits of music education are not limited to individuals; they also have a significant impact on communities. By promoting music literacy and appreciation, music education can bring people together, create a sense of unity, and support cultural preservation.

Addressing Common Curiosities about Music Teaching
Many individuals are curious about the requirements and challenges of music teaching. Let’s address some common concerns:
– Q: Do I need to be a professional musician to become a music teacher?
A: While having a strong musical background is essential, it’s not the only requirement. Music teaching involves more than just playing an instrument; it also requires communication, lesson planning, and classroom management skills.
– Q: Can I teach music online?
A: Yes, with the rise of online learning, it’s now possible to teach music remotely. However, it’s crucial to have a solid internet connection, a quiet workspace, and the necessary technology to deliver effective online lessons.
